#a62ddd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a62ddd is composed of 65.1% red, 17.6%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.9% cyan, 79.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 281.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 52.2%. #a62ddd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5aff with #4d00bb.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#a62ddd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a62ddd has RGB values of R:166, G:45,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 10890717.

Hex triplet a62ddd #a62ddd
RGB Decimal 166, 45, 221 rgb(166,45,221)
RGB Percent 65.1, 17.6, 86.7 rgb(65.1%,17.6%,86.7%)
CMYK 25, 80, 0, 13
HSL 281.3°, 72.1, 52.2 hsl(281.3,72.1%,52.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 281.3°, 79.6, 86.7
Web Safe 9933cc #9933cc
CIE-LAB 45.914, 72.475, -65.678
XYZ 29.714, 15.205, 69.772
xyY 0.259, 0.133, 15.205
CIE-LCH 45.914, 97.808, 317.817
CIE-LUV 45.914, 33.788, -104.675
Hunter-Lab 38.994, 67.779, -78.793
Binary 10100110, 00101101, 11011101
